NueGo, run by GreenCell Mobility, has trained over 3,000 coach captains and 400 coach hosts. These trained staff now manage one of India’s largest commercial electric bus fleets. With this step, NueGo boosts green mobility in India and ensures safer electric transport.
The electric bus training program lasts one week and covers 11 focused modules. Of these, eight teach defensive driving. The rest deal with passenger service and vehicle familiarization.
Each trainee learns how to manage energy, handle electric drivetrains, and respond to on-road challenges. They also practice in simulators and with real buses. This balanced structure improves both skill and safety.
The NueGo driver training method combines classroom sessions with real-time application. As a result, drivers are better prepared for day-to-day operations.
NueGo runs over 300 electric buses across 100+ Indian cities. Each NueGo electric bus travels more than 250 km per charge. Before every trip, buses undergo a 25-point safety check.
NueGo also equips buses with ADAS—features like automatic braking, lane departure alerts, and drowsiness detection. These tools help drivers act quickly and avoid risk.
NueGo doesn’t just train for driving. The program also includes soft skills and communication techniques. Drivers learn how to handle passengers with care and clarity.
This focus improves both safety and service. It also helps build trust among long-distance commuters using electric buses.
Every three months, drivers return for refresher training. These sessions test blind-spot awareness, parking precision, and safety protocols.
This routine keeps standards high. It also ensures that skills don’t fade once training ends.
NueGo trains drivers at centers in Delhi, Indore, Bengaluru, Chennai, and Hyderabad. These hubs support route expansion and help NueGo onboard new talent quickly.
